<description>KANSAS CITY, Mo. (AP) &#x26;#x2014; If it had been a foul ball or broken bat that struck John Coomer in the eye as he watched a Kansas City Royals game, it&#x26;#x27;s unlikely the courts would have forced the team to pay for the surgeries and suffering he&#x26;#x27;s endured But because it was a hot dog thrown by the team mascot &#x26;#x2014; behind the back, no less &#x26;#x2014; he just may have a case.
